Denver Sweeps Big 12 Gymnastics Weekly Awards

Denver took the weekly awards for the ninth week of Big 12 Gymnastics. The Pioneers’ Lynnzee Brown garnered her first Gymnast of the Week accolade this season along with teammate Alexandria Ruiz earning her first Event Specialist weekly honor while Mila Brusch claims her second Newcomer of the Week recognition.

Brown registered the highest all-around score in the Big 12 last week, totaling 39.725 when Denver hosted Towson. The graduate student recorded a 9.875 on vault before receiving a 9.900 on the uneven bars. She posted a career-high 9.950 on the balance beam to help Denver tie its program record 49.650 event score. In her fourth appearance on floor in 2023, Brown marked her first 10. 0 since her second Achilles injury last season. Her performance in the floor exercise helped Denver score a program-best 49.825 in the event, a first since the 2003 season. The Raytown, Missouri native now has posted five perfect 10s in her career, which includes three on floor. Brown has nine total career Big 12 Gymnastics weekly awards, which includes seven Gymnast of the Week honors.

Ruiz posted a career-high 9.950 on the uneven bars to take the title in the event. It was the first time in her career that she hit a 9.950 in any event and it helped Denver record its second-highest bars score of 49.600 in program history. The graduate student also registered a season-best 9.900 on floor. This is the second career weekly award for Ruiz and the first since she was named Newcomer of the Week in 2019.
Brusch served as the lead-off for Denver’s vault lineup that registered a score of 49.075 in the event. The freshman posted a 9.850 which was 0.025 points away from her career high. Her score contributed to DU’s victory over Towson 198.150-195.950. It was the first time the program eclipsed the 198+ point mark since 2004.
